Mô tả công việc
Tóm tắt công việc
We are seeking a Principal Architect to define and own the architecture of our Unified Edge AI Engine. In this role, you will design the software backbone that orchestrates the entire lifecycle of video analytics on embedded hardware.
You will act as the bridge between Systems Engineering and AI Research. Your mission is to build a modular, graph-based execution engine that balances massive data throughput with limited compute resources, enabling advanced AI models (optimized via quantization/pruning) to run in real-time across diverse hardware platforms.
Scope of Responsibilities/Expectations:
Pipeline Engine Architecture: Architect a modular, high-throughput Video & AI Pipeline Engine. Design the framework for dynamic graph construction (DAG) where AI models, logic nodes, and image processing blocks can be assembled and executed efficiently.
Heterogeneous Resource Orchestration: Design the scheduling logic to balance workloads across CPU, GPU, DSP, and NPU. manage critical system bottlenecks such as PCIe Bandwidth, Memory Bandwidth, and Thermal constraints to prevent system stalls.
AI Optimization Strategy: Define the architectural support for Model Quantization (INT8/FP16) and Network Pruning. Ensure the engine can natively handle optimized model formats, managing the trade-off between inference speed, memory footprint, and accuracy.
Memory & Data Flow Design: Architect zero-copy data transport mechanisms (DMA, Shared Memory, Ring Buffers) to pass high-resolution video frames and tensor data between pipeline stages without CPU intervention.
Scalability & Abstraction: Create a hardware-agnostic Abstraction Layer (HAL) that allows the engine to scale from low-power cameras to high-performance AI processors with minimal code changes.
Compensation & bonus: 13th & 14th salary, AIP bonus, Holidays, Tet, and Long year service ...
Social insurance, Health insurance, Unemployment insurance: by Social Insurance and Labor Law
The regime of annual leave, company trip, and checkup examination
Award for marriage, newborn
We have AON insurance package for employee, spouse, and children every year
You will be trained, learned & work with the best technical managers who help you improve various dev skills & career path
You'll love working in our dynamic environment employees, young & active
We love sport activities, as marathon, football, swimming,...
Working time: From Monday to Friday | [protected info] & 13:00-17.30
Yêu cầu
System Architecture: Mastery of Modern C++ (14/17/20) and architectural patterns for high-concurrency, real-time systems. Deep understanding of Producer-Consumer models, Lock-free queues, and multi-threaded synchronization.
AI Model Optimization: Strong knowledge of techniques to reduce model complexity: Quantization (PTQ/QAT), Weight Pruning, and Knowledge Distillation. Experience integrating these optimized models into C++ runtimes (e.g., TensorRT, SNPE/QNN, OpenVINO).
Hardware Intimacy: Deep understanding of SoC architectures (Qualcomm, Ambarella, NVIDIA). Ability to analyze how Cache Coherency, Bus Arbitration, and Memory Controllers impact AI performance.
Profiling & Analysis: Expert ability to use system profilers (e.g., Perf, eBPF, Nsight Systems) to visualize the "Critical Path" of the pipeline and optimize instruction-level performance.
Pipeline Frameworks: Experience designing or heavily customizing media pipelines (similar to GStreamer, MediaPipe, or DeepStream).
Basic Qualifications
Bachelor's Degree or higher in Embedded AI, Computer Science, Computer Engineering, or related technical fields.
10+ years of industry experience in Embedded Software Architecture or High-Performance Computing.
Proven track record of designing complex software engines for Video Processing, Computer Vision, or Autonomous Systems.
Experience acting as a System Architect, making critical decisions on resource allocation, memory management, and hardware selection.
Thông tin khác
C++
Embedded
System Architecture
Cache
Multi-Threading
Synchronization
SoC
GStreamer
Computer Vision
OpenVINO
TensorRT
DeepStream
PTQ
SNPE/QNN
MediaPipe
QAT
Thông tin chung
Cách thức ứng tuyển
Ứng viên nộp hồ sơ trực tuyến bằng cách bấm nút Ứng tuyển bên dưới:
Hạn nộp: 04/05/2026